Output 3435ee5ec4fc3519e97b5d3038213e3c9d7b7ddaf9d1556c5fdfd652114c4e15:0

value
768479668
script pubkey
OP_0 OP_PUSHBYTES_20 d3029bd0a2511f72c0363bff71cb856f41d2a26c
address
bc1q6vpfh59z2y0h9spk80lhrju9daqa9gnvt55vrs
transaction
3435ee5ec4fc3519e97b5d3038213e3c9d7b7ddaf9d1556c5fdfd652114c4e15
spent
true